diff --git a/src/corelib/global/qglobal.h b/src/corelib/global/qglobal.h index e2dc919e26f..6467ba19848 100644 --- a/src/corelib/global/qglobal.h +++ b/src/corelib/global/qglobal.h @@ -859,7 +859,7 @@ constexpr inline QTypeTraits::Promoted qBound(const U &min, const T &val, # ifdef __OBJC__ # define Q_FORWARD_DECLARE_OBJC_CLASS(classname) @class classname # else -# define Q_FORWARD_DECLARE_OBJC_CLASS(classname) typedef struct objc_object classname +# define Q_FORWARD_DECLARE_OBJC_CLASS(classname) class classname # endif #endif #ifndef Q_FORWARD_DECLARE_CF_TYPE